80: Reward from "God"

Looking at the now-empty space, Clarissa breathed a slight sigh of relief; that outburst had cost her quite a bit.

Just as Clarissa relaxed, alarm bells suddenly rang in her mind.

A small phantom of a Demon God appeared behind Clarissa.

"Hahaha! Die! Since I've failed, don't think you're getting off easy either!"

This was the Life Fire of the Abyssal Demon God, detonating right there.

Ding!

Boom!!!

That terrifying power enveloped everything within a radius of ten thousand miles.

Countless demons evaporated instantly, and the purple portal vanished as well.

Carmen Roger and Austin struggled to protect the Gods.

Clarissa, being at the center, bore the brunt of the attack.

A brief silence followed, leaving behind a massive crater over ten thousand miles in diameter and reaching a depth of a thousand meters at its center.

"Clarissa!" Austin couldn't help but shout as he rushed toward the center of the crater; even though he was near the edge, he was heavily injured.

It was impossible to imagine what kind of terrifying attack Clarissa, at the very center, had endured.

Unfortunately, neither Austin nor Carmen Roger, who followed behind, could find a single trace of Clarissa.

Ultimately, after their search proved fruitless, they believed Clarissa might have been turned to ash in the explosion.

To put it bluntly, not even a speck of her remained.

This left them feeling utterly helpless and full of regret.

A person who came to save their world had succeeded, but sacrificed herself in the process, leaving them without even a chance to say thank you! She died without a trace, denied even the opportunity for a burial!

From then on, the world was free from the invasion of the Abyss World, and the Abyssal Demon God was annihilated.

Although the world had suffered a massive blow and countless lives were lost...

...and many problems left behind by the Abyss invasion remained, such as scorched earth...

...it would all take time for the world to slowly recover and improve.

However, things were starting to look up.

The world crisis had been averted, and the entire world began to revitalize.

And Clarissa, the hero who saved the world, left behind titles like "Savior Apostle," "Black Flame Sword Princess," and "Great Savior," along with the tales of her deeds, becoming a Legend.

The "Salvation Alliance" flourished even more, perhaps driven by "regret" and "guilt."

The Gods and even the Original Demon Lord showed kindness to the organization Clarissa left behind, making the "Salvation Alliance" increasingly popular, especially with the backing of so many Gods and Devil Kings.

Afterward, the world expressed its heartfelt gratitude to Tang Ziheng.

"You're welcome, you're welcome~" Tang Ziheng cut off the connection. With the crisis in that world over, the link was severed at the other party's initiative.

It was clear that while Tang Ziheng had saved the world, that was the extent of it. It was normal for them to break contact, as maintaining such a link was impossible.

The other party likely feared that if he developed any designs on it... it would be dangerous.

Tang Ziheng didn't mind; he had earned what he needed to anyway.

He now held 400 million source points in his hand.

"Alright, it's over now," Tang Ziheng said, turning his head.

Clarissa slowly opened her eyes and looked at the void around her; there was no one and nothing in sight.

Yet, she heard a familiar voice.

"God!" Clarissa's eyes lit up. She looked around but found no sign of Tang Ziheng, only an expanse of void.

Remembering that terrifying explosion, she figured she would have been half-dead even if she hadn't died.

But now, it was clear that God had stepped in to save her.

"Since you're fine, go back!" Tang Ziheng didn't keep his worker for long, though some necessary praise was in order. After all, she was his believer and worker—and such a useful fighter. He'd love to have more subordinates like her!

Tang Ziheng couldn't help but glance at the others in different worlds. Sigh! They were such a disappointment!

"Ahem, the world rescue was very successful. That world is out of danger, and you did a great job! I'll give you your reward! You shouldn't stay here long; go back!" As Tang Ziheng finished speaking, before Clarissa could even reply, her vision blurred, and she found herself in a familiar yet strange environment.

The Imperial Capital of the Grosster Empire, in the master bedroom of her grand mansion!

Just then, a maid pushed open the door, followed by someone carrying a basin and other items.

When they saw Clarissa, they immediately lowered their heads in panic and knelt on the ground. "Master! You're back! We didn't know! Please forgive us!"

"..." Clarissa blinked, feeling a bit dazed. She shook her head, not minding. "Alright, it's fine. Go ahead and clean up. I'm going out."

Clarissa looked at the things they were carrying; they were clearly there to clean her room.

Clarissa didn't care about that at all. She felt a mix of regret, touched emotion, and excitement.

Excited because God cared about her and had saved her! Touched because God remembered her goodness and her sacrifices, and even gave her a reward!

The regret was that she hadn't been able to see God's true face!

Nothing else mattered; this regret was what she cared about most.

Unfortunately, she didn't get the chance, and she didn't know if there would be another one.

Clarissa walked to the pavilion in her large courtyard and sat down.

She couldn't wait to open the System and see what rewards God had given her.

The first thing she saw was her source points: 164.58 million.

It was quite a lot!

However, just upgrading her Dragon Blood Warrior required 500 million—five "small goals"—so she was still far off.

Never mind the source points; the rewards were what mattered!

Clarissa saw a gift box icon on her panel.

This must be God's gift!

Clarissa happily opened the gift box.

[Bloodline +5%]

[Star Sword Intent +5%]

[Transcendent Combat Technique: One Sword - Mastery]

[Growth Weapon: Star Heart]

Clarissa felt she had become much stronger!

Especially that Transcendent Combat Technique; she had intuitively gained much from it, and her three High-level Combat Techniques were instantly promoted to Perfection.

Her physical stats had risen to 1,329 points.

Her Star Sword Intent had reached 7.6%.

Her Bloodline level had reached 22%.

And she had officially stepped into the rank of Legend, even surpassing it by a lot.

However, in her world, she was still just a "Radiant Sun Knight."

She hadn't officially received a "title" known to the world yet, as she was simply too low-profile.

Clarissa didn't care much about those things; what she cared about most was that Growth Weapon—an actual physical item bestowed by God! Her first physical item!

"I will definitely make good use of it!" Clarissa took out the "Star Heart," and the moment she did, she was deeply captivated.
